Inwood Home Invaders Rob Tourists At Gunpoint, Police Say

Four men broke into an apartment on Academy Street and Seaman Avenue and threatened the people staying there with guns.

INWOOD, NY — Tourists staying at an Inwood apartment were held at gunpoint by a group of men and locked in a bathroom during a home invasion robbery, police said.

Four masked men barged into a home on Academy Street and Seaman Avenue early Sunday morning and threatened the residents with handguns, police said. A 25-year-old woman was forced into a bathroom and robbed of her wallet, ID, credit cards and cash, an NYPD spokesperson said.

Nobody was injured during the robbery, police said.

Anyone with information is asked to call the NYPD's Crime Stoppers Hotline at 800-577-TIPS (8477).
